Orlando, Fla.-based Nemours Children’s Hospital, part of Jacksonville, Fla.-based Nemours Children’s Health, has named Heather Fagan, MD, chair of the department of pediatrics and pediatrician-in-chief.
In her role, she will provide strategic oversight for all aspects of the hospital’s pediatric department, according to a July 2 hospital news release.
Dr. Fagan was also named chair of the department of pediatrics at the University of Central Florida College of Medicine-Nemours Children’s Health and will retain her role as the hospital’s designated institutional official for graduate medical education. In these roles, she will lead the department’s efforts to support the growth of medical students.
Dr. Fagan first joined the hospital in 2014 to develop its graduate medical education infrastructure, according to the release.
